Im sorry if theres already something about these somewhere but I cant find them.

Is there a simple explanantion of how the app for these sites work?

Ive managed to find on Quidco how many shops there are locally that you can go to and 'check in' but the map only shows a trolley or whatever not the name of the shops although there are 50 apparently withing 5 miles of me.

Then when we go in the shop ie we are going to Homebase on Monday' do I log in to quidco and it automatically logs youve been there or do you have to do something else.

I just cant find the how to use this on Quidco or TCB and need as much explanation in easy language as possible please or a link to a guide for dummies like me.

    Hi,

    To view the retailer on the app, simply click on the trolley logo. Alternatively you can click on the distance tab that provides you with a list of the retailers organised by vicinity.

    When you visit one of the retailers simply click on the one that you are in and hit check in. Once approved this cashback will be added to your activity. The best thing about using the mobile app is that any money made from check ins does not go towards your annual fee, so the money is all yours!

    I use the quidco app. I rarely use the map, and just use the text list. Rather than using 'nearby' I tend to use 'My Quidco' at the bottom then 'Check in deals' at the top, since filters out the list to show only checkins - the nearby list shows all nearby stores with offers.

    Because you need both GPS (location) and GPRS (network) connections active at the time you check in, generally you can't checkin while actually in the shop. And quite often, even if you are stood right outside the shop, it claims you are too far away. Sometimes it's a bit of a treasure hunt to find where quidco thinks the store is actually located.

    I found you need to be within 300 feet of the store (to the GPS location on the phone), if your by the front and can't get within the magic figure report it.

    Inside Shopping centres sometimes messes up and having an app which crashes if you try to update location gets annoying.

    If your in town for shopping already and have the time, its a good way to make a little extra. Watch out for the sharing bonus if you share on Twitter.
